黑马程序员技术交流社区

标题: 以下程序编译报错,求大神指点:输入一个二维数组,并打印 [打印本页]

作者: JamesLucky    时间: 2015-6-24 23:31
标题: 以下程序编译报错,求大神指点:输入一个二维数组,并打印
#include<stdio.h>

void initArry(int m, int n, int a[m][n]){
     for(int i=0;i<m;i++){
             for(int j=0;j<n;j++){
                     //a[i][j] = i*j;
        }
     }
}
void printArry(int m, int n, int a[m][n]){
          for(int i=0;i<m;i++){
             for(int j=0;j<n;j++){
                     printf("%d\t",a[i][j]);
        }
       printf("\n");
     }
   
}

int main(){
int m,n;       
printf("请分别输入二维数组的一维长度和二维长度");
scanf("%d",&m,&n);
int arr[m][n];
initArry(m,n,arr);
printArry(m,n,arr);
return 0;
}
作者: 果壳里的果冻    时间: 2015-6-25 01:23
scanf("%d%d",&m,&n);少了一个
作者: 丁铭检    时间: 2015-6-27 19:36
同上。。。




欢迎光临 黑马程序员技术交流社区 (http://bbs.itheima.com/) 黑马程序员IT技术论坛 X3.2